Personal Injury Litigation There is no charge for initial case evaluations which may involve telephone consultations and/or meetings. Legal Fees are normally charged on a contingency basis, i.e., as an agreed upon percentage of the settlement collected at the conclusion of the case. The contingency fee percentage is usually no less than 20% and no more than 30% depending upon a number of factors. These include; the type of case; the expected amount of time and expense required to pursue the claim; the probability of recovery, and; the estimated amount of the potential settlement. Aylward, Chislett & Whitten, in most cases, pays for such expenses as medical evaluations and reports and court filing costs. These are usually recovered as part of the settlement at the conclusion of the case. Occasionally a client changes law firms during an ongoing case. In these situations an agreement is usually reached between the two law firms as to how fees will be charged. In some cases the first law firm will accept a specified amount for work and expenses incurred prior to the change. In other cases an agreement is reached to provide for a pro-rata division of the contingency fee based upon time spent by the respective firms. top Disability Insurance In appropriate cases, the fees for these services may be charged on a contingency basis. In other cases, mutually agreed arrangements can be made for the payment of fees. Real Estate The legal fee for real estate transactions (sale, purchase and/or mortgages of house) is usually specified amount which is discussed at the time we are retained. The fee in most cases will range between $300 and $800. There are other significant expenses involved in real estate transactions in addition to the lawyer's fee. These include Registry of Deeds fees, Government clearance certificate and search fees. We are generally able to calculate expenses these when we are asked to quote the cost of handling a real estate transaction. Legal fees for the preparation of a lease are subject to mutual agreement. Legal representation on commercial leases generally cost between $600 to $1,500. top Family Law Legal fees for family law matters are normally billed on the basis of the lawyer's hourly rate. During our first consultations with you will provide an estimate of the expected total costs. We will also identify factors that may affect the time required and eventual cost. A retainer is usually required from the client at the outset of a family law matter. This money is deposited in the law firm's trust account and used to pay for costs and fees as they are arise. In some family law cases where a lump sum settlement is sought we are able to work for you on a contingency basis similar to that available in personal injury cases (see above). top Mediation Fees for mediation services vary depending on the complexity of the matter, the amount of preparation work necessary and the time required. During our first consultations with you we will provide an estimate of the expected total costs. We will also identify factors that may affect the time required and eventual cost. The cost of mediation is normally shared equally by the parties to the mediation. top Corporate and Commercial Fees for incorporation are generally $300. For companies involving more than one shareholder, it is often appropriate to have a shareholder's agreement and a buy-sell agreement (including a provision for the death of a shareholder). The fee for such an agreement is generally between $800 to $1,500. Fees for other corporate and commercial services are subject to mutual agreement. top Criminal Law The normal range of fees for a trial on basic criminal charges such as theft, assault, break and enter, drinking and driving, possession of drugs is between $800 to $1,500. The services include interviews with client, witnesses, review crown disclosure, court appearances including first appearance, appearance to set date, trial, verdict, submissions to Court, and, if required, sentencing. The ususal fees for a sentence hearing is between $400 to $600. Services include meetings with client; interview and obtain client references and other witnesses; 2 court appearances; review crown disclosure and victim impact statement; advising you of potential defences to the charge; communications with crown counsel including discussions to achieve reduction in charge to less serious offence; research; and submissions to Court. top Wills and Estates The cost for preparing a will normally ranges from $150 to $300. This cost is the same whether the will is prepared for a single person or a couple. The fee is generally $300 if the Will requires long-term planning for young children. The cost for preparing a power of attorney and an advanced health care directive are $75 if these documents are prepared at the same time as the will. The legal fee for the probate or administration of an estate normally ranges from $300 to $800 depending upon the amount and complexity of the estate. top | ||||||||||
